Playoffs


(C2) Montreal Maroons vs. (A2) Detroit Red Wings

''Detroit wins a total goal series 5 goals to 2.''


(A2) Detroit Red Wings vs. (A3) New York Rangers

''New York R. wins a total goal series 6 goals to 3.''
